God didn't design ministry for just a few with
seminary degrees. At St. Matthew's, we believe that
every member of our church is a minister. This is what
CLASS 301 is all about. During this class, you will
learn how God can use your Spiritual Gifts, your Heart
(passions), your Abilities, Personality and Experiences
to minister to others in need. This is discovering your
SHAPE for ministry.
First, God gave you a special ability when you
started following Him. We call this a Spiritual gift.
God gave this gift to build up your church family and
reach out to the world with Christ's love.
God also gave you unique passions and heart for
particular activities, subjects and circumstances. God
uses the things we feel deeply about to show us where we
can serve. This is how people learn to serve with joy
and not get burned out.
Third, in CLASS 301, you'll be given time to assess
your Abilities which have been with you even before you
became a Christian and you'll see how these will help
you in your ministry.
God also gives us a Personality to share our SHAPE
through. Everyone's personality is not the same, which
makes the expression of our SHAPE that much more
special.
Finally, you'll be able to reflect on the multitude
of experiences in your life which have been used by God
to mold you for ministry. The experiences of life help
us know how to heal hurts of people in our church and in
our community. All this combined, will let you discover
your SHAPE for ministry.
